Overview

There are two distinct types of sockets designed for FireWire interfaces: 4-pin and 6-pin connectors.

  1. 4-Pin Connectors: These only handle data signals and do not provide power to the device attached.
  2. 6-Pin Connectors: They manage both data transmission and supply electrical power, ensuring compatibility with devices that require an external source.
